1. What is a QA Automation Engineer at Snowflake?

A QA Automation Engineer at Snowflake plays a pivotal role in maintaining the high-performance standards of the Data Cloud. As Snowflake scales its infrastructure and expands its feature set, the reliability of the platform is paramount. You are responsible for ensuring that complex distributed systems function correctly, building sophisticated automation frameworks that keep pace with rapid development cycles.

In this role, you bridge the gap between software development and infrastructure stability. You will not just be writing scripts; you will be designing robust testing strategies, performing deep-dive benchmarking, and implementing load-testing solutions to simulate real-world production demands. The work is technically demanding and requires a high degree of precision, as your contributions directly influence the stability and performance of a platform used by thousands of global enterprises.

6. Key Responsibilities

As a QA Automation Engineer, your primary objective is to guarantee the reliability of the Data Cloud. You will work closely with software engineers to integrate testing early in the development lifecycle, ensuring that new features are robust from the moment they are merged.

You will spend a significant portion of your time building and maintaining automation frameworks that run against complex, distributed services. Collaboration is essential; you will often act as a consultant to development teams, advising them on how to design "testable" features. You are expected to be a proactive problem solver who identifies potential points of failure before they reach production.

7. Role Requirements & Qualifications

To be competitive, you must demonstrate a mix of deep technical skill and a mindset focused on system-level quality.

  • Must-have skills:
    • Proficiency in JavaScript or TypeScript.
    • Hands-on experience with Playwright or similar modern automation tools.
    • Strong knowledge of QA theory, including regression, integration, and load testing.
  • Nice-to-have skills:
    • Experience with distributed systems and cloud infrastructure.
    • Familiarity with CI/CD tools and test orchestration at scale.

8. Frequently Asked Questions

Q: How difficult are the interviews? A: The process is rigorous and maintains a high bar for technical proficiency. Expect to be challenged on both your coding skills and your theoretical understanding of software quality.

Q: What is the typical timeline? A: The process is generally fast, moving through multiple stages in a condensed timeframe. Keep your schedule flexible to accommodate back-to-back rounds.

Q: Should I focus on coding or theory? A: Focus on both. You will be expected to write code and explain the underlying architecture of your testing solutions with equal confidence.

9. Other General Tips

  • Be precise: When asked technical questions, provide specific, logical answers. Avoid generic statements that lack depth.
  • Focus on the "Why": Don't just explain what you did; explain why you chose a specific tool or architectural pattern over alternatives.
  • Prepare for depth: Expect follow-up questions that probe the boundaries of your knowledge. If you don't know an answer, be honest and explain your logical approach to finding it.
